What exactly do you want to "help out" with your suspension? Sounds like you've got H-Techs if they're not super low. Is everything else stock? Struts? Sway bars? Etc?
How much would be crippling to your wallet? What's your budget? You could get some Tokico struts for about $400 shipped on eBay. They're a good part for the $$ and are a direct swap for OEM. The springs are probably fine - so unless you've got a problem with the ride height, you can probably keep those. If you want some better handling, try to get a good deal on a rear sway bar (they pop up in the Classifieds every now and then if you don't mind a used one). As for brakes... do you do any kind of autox or track running? Or strictly daily driver? If it's just a DD, I'd say some blank rotors and OEM pads. Or if you want a bit more grip in braking go for some performance pads - don't bother with any slotted/drilled rotors - they will do NOTHING. one more thing...will these alter how my car is dropped? sorry im such a noob
|
If you're using the same springs, you shouldn't see any change in ride height. The only exception I can think of is if your old shocks were blown and sagging a little, this might be a tiny bit higher. But that's unlikely.
